Keith,

You'll likely need to get one of two accessories:
Either 1) the PS/2 Y-splitter (that converts the PS/2 mouse port into separate keyboard and mouse connectors); or 2) the IBM-manufactured external numeric pad. I don't know what IBM charges for this option, but the Y-splitter cable is $35. I have the part number here somewhere if you need it--with that cable, you can use any after-market keyboard or external numeric pad. Without it, you likely cannot (I cannot on my Thinkpad).
